#7e0414 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e0414 is composed of 49.4% red, 1.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 84.1%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 352.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 25.5%. #7e0414 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c0828 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#7e0414 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e0414 has RGB values of R:126, G:4,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.84,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8258580.

Shades and Tints of #7e0414
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0002 is the darkest color, while #fff8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e0414
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424040 is the less saturated color, while #7e0414 is the most saturated one.
